BOKU, University of Natural Resources and Life Sciences Vienna, founded in 1872, is an education and research organisation for renewable resources in Vienna, Austria. It is BOKU's objective to help make a considerable contribution to the conservation and protection of resources for future generations by providing diversity in its fields of study. BOKU combines fundamental and applied expertise in the fields of natural sciences, engineering, planning and biotechnology as well as social and economic sciences to enhance knowledge and expertise for sustainable management of natural resources.
